Research Services

 Mission

The mission of the Office of Research Services is to support faculty as they prepare proposals for sponsored programs. The Office aims to increase competitiveness for funding by assisting in identifying appropriate funding opportunities, writing proposals, preparing budgets, and by providing training for faculty and grant administrators. Research Services also facilitates development of interdisciplinary research programs.
